Transaction 941375447ecae82038b3af9189d26ef15bf5f637550552f917377b4f6a2972a6
1 Input
1 Output
-
941375447ecae82038b3af9189d26ef15bf5f637550552f917377b4f6a2972a6:0
- value
- 284032
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ff63a21a9ed31ebe0bc368acc5abbb67756abfa
- address
- bc1q8lmr5gdfa5c7hc9ux69vck4mkem4d2l66xgxp4